The Mets made their first trade of the offseason, sending reliever Franklin Sanchez to the Marlins in exchange for Elieser Hernández and relief-pitcher Jeff Brigham, according to Mike Puma and others.
The 27-year old Hernández has had an up and down career, both starting and relieving, for the Marlins since 2018. A career 83 ERA+, Hernández can be prone to the long ball, but can be an effective strikeout pitcher at times. After a disappointing 2022, the Marlins designated him for assignment.
